Kumawood actress, Portia Asare Boateng, has revealed her willingness to give marriage another chance despite experiencing two failed unions.
In a recent video, the actress shared that although her past relationships have not worked out as expected, she remains hopeful about finding love again.
According to her, she has not lost faith in marriage and is even praying for the right partner.
Portia Asare tied the knot with Raymond Kwaku Marfo on July 1, 2021, in a beautiful ceremony that gained significant attention on social media. The marriage marked her second attempt, following her divorce from her first husband, Pastor John Wilberforce, whom she married in 2013.
However, barely two years into her second marriage, rumours began circulating online suggesting that the relationship was facing challenges.
Although the actress initially dismissed the claims by showcasing her wedding ring, the speculation persisted. She eventually confirmed the end of the marriage in August 2024, stressing that the experience would not break her.
Speaking at the Scars to Stars Conference on April 4, 2026, Portia Asare stated that she still considers herself worthy of love and not beyond marriage.
“If marriage comes, I will marry. In fact, I am even praying about it. If it comes a thousand times, a million times, why not? Am I not beautiful as I sit here? Am I too old? I do not care about it. If God helps me to get one, I will marry,” she said.
She further explained that her previous marital choices may not have been guided by divine direction, which she believes contributed to their challenges.
According to her, she now intends to rely more on God when making such decisions in the future. Despite the emotional difficulties she faced, she maintained that her faith remained intact.
Portia Asare concluded by reaffirming her belief in love and marriage, noting that she is still open and spiritually prepared for another opportunity if it comes her way.
